Baseball Recap: Elk Lake Warriors vs. Susquehanna Sabers

Elk Lake put the finishing touches on their seventh blowout victory of the season on Monday. Everything went their way against the Susquehanna Sabers as the Elk Lake Warriors made off with a 13-2 victory. That's more bragging rights for Elk Lake, who also won the pair's last head-to-head.

Dawson Sherman made a splash no matter where he played. He struck out nine batters over 4.2 innings while giving up just two earned runs off three hits. Sherman has been consistent recently: he hasn't tossed less than five strikeouts in five consecutive pitching appearances. Sherman was also solid in the batter's box, going 1-for-3 with two RBI and a double.

In other batting news, the team relied heavily on Braydon McMicken, who scored a run while going 3-for-3. Alden Felker was another key contributor, scoring a run while going 1-for-3.

Elk Lake is on a roll lately: they've won seven of their last nine matchups, which provided a nice bump to their 10-5 record this season. As for Susquehanna, they are on a three-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 1-6.

Elk Lake will be playing in front of their home fans against Wyalusing Valley at 11:00 a.m. on Saturday. As for Susquehanna, they will head out on the road to challenge Montrose at 4:30 p.m. on Wednesday.
